Stasshani Jayawardena Takes Helm at Aitken Spence

Stasshani Jayawardena, daughter of the late business magnate Deshamanya D. H. S. Jayawardena, has been appointed as the new Chairman of Aitken Spence PLC, a leading Sri Lankan conglomerate. The announcement was made today to the Colombo Stock Exchange (CSE).

With over 15 years of strategic leadership experience within the Aitken Spence Group, Ms. Jayawardena has been instrumental in managing and directing various sectors, particularly in leisure. She has held significant positions across multiple listed companies, including Melstacorp PLC, Distilleries Company of Sri Lanka PLC, Lanka Milk Foods (CWE) PLC, and Browns Beach Hotels PLC.

A graduate of St. James’ & Lucie Clayton College and Keele University in the United Kingdom, Ms. Jayawardena furthered her education at the Emeritus Institute of Management in Singapore. Notably, in 2003, she became the youngest intern to work under then U.S. Senator Hillary Rodham Clinton and former U.S. President Bill Clinton. She also served as Sri Lanka’s Ambassador for the EY NextGen Club from 2017 to 2019.

In its official statement, Aitken Spence highlighted that Ms. Jayawardena’s leadership will be crucial in adhering to the vision of her late father, ensuring sustained growth and strategic innovation across its diverse business operations.

Her appointment marks a new chapter for Aitken Spence, as it continues to build on its legacy of excellence, resilience, and innovation in Sri Lanka’s corporate landscape.
